Discover Chicago Curry House (Indian - Nepalese Cuisine)

Chicago Curry House (Indian - Nepalese Cuisine) is an unmissable gem nestled in the heart of Chicago, located at 899 S Plymouth Ct, Chicago, IL 60605. With its blend of Indian and Nepalese flavors, the restaurant provides a unique dining experience for those looking to explore bold, exotic tastes. Whether you're a seasoned curry connoisseur or someone new to the world of South Asian cuisine, Chicago Curry House has something for everyone.

One of the first things you’ll notice upon stepping inside is the inviting atmosphere. The cozy interior, with its warm colors and vibrant decor, instantly makes you feel at home. The staff here are incredibly friendly, always ready to offer recommendations and guide you through the extensive menu. If you're unsure about which dish to try, don't hesitate to ask for their expert opinion-they really know their stuff.

The menu at Chicago Curry House is a true reflection of the rich culinary traditions of India and Nepal. From the very first bite, you’ll taste the authenticity in every dish. The Chicken Tikka Masala, a classic Indian favorite, is a must-try. The chicken is perfectly marinated and grilled, then smothered in a rich, creamy tomato-based sauce. It’s the perfect balance of spicy and savory that leaves you wanting more. For those who prefer a milder flavor, the Methi Malai Murg is an excellent choice. This creamy fenugreek-infused chicken dish offers a subtle yet fragrant taste that melts in your mouth.

If you're in the mood for something truly unique, try the Momo, a Nepalese dumpling that’s a crowd favorite. The delicate dumplings are stuffed with a variety of fillings, from spiced vegetables to tender ground chicken, and served with a tangy dipping sauce. It’s a perfect appetizer to start your meal with, giving you a taste of Nepal's culinary heritage.

For vegetarians, the restaurant has an array of delightful dishes. The Baingan Bharta is a flavorful smoky eggplant dish that pairs beautifully with warm naan. The Palak Paneer, made with fresh spinach and paneer cheese, is another standout. It’s creamy and hearty, with just the right amount of spices to enhance the flavor without overpowering the palate.

One of the most beloved items on the menu is the Chana Masala, a deliciously spiced chickpea curry that’s perfect for those looking for a hearty, vegetarian option. The chickpeas are cooked to perfection, absorbing the spices and creating a dish that’s rich in flavor and satisfying in every bite. Paired with basmati rice or fresh naan, it's a comforting meal that feels like a warm hug from the inside.

The restaurant also offers an impressive selection of beverages to complement your meal. The Mango Lassi, a sweet and creamy yogurt-based drink, is the perfect antidote to the spices in the curry. For something more refreshing, try the Masala Chai, a spiced tea that’s both soothing and invigorating at the same time.

  • Delicious meal from an extensive menu. Ordered Chicken Makhani (butter chicken) and was thrilled that it was thigh and moist/tender. Also ordered Mutter Paneer and Chili Naan. Wished was a little spicier (ordered medium and was mild) but wonderful, complex flavors.

  • ⭐⭐⭐⭐Amazing Indian Lunch Buffet — Great Food, Warm Hospitality & Unbeatable Value! Hidden Gem for a Quick & Delicious Indian Lunch Buffet If you’re craving authentic Indian flavors with that warm, homely touch — this place is a must-try! We stopped by for the lunch buffet, and it was absolutely worth it for just $17. ⸻ What We Tried: • Appetizers: Bhelpuri, Pakora • Main Course: Chow Mein, Chole Masala, Dal Makhni, Veg Biryani, Chicken Vindaloo, Goat Curry, Chicken Makhani • Desserts: Mango Pudding, Gajar Halwa ⸻ Our Verdict: • Bhelpuri & Pakora – Perfect starters! Crispy, flavorful, and light. • Chow Mein – Average, can be skipped next time. • Chicken Vindaloo – Spicy, bold, and absolutely delicious! • Goat Curry – Authentic Nepali-style preparation, rich in flavor. • Chicken Makhani – Creamy and comforting, just how it should be. • Chole Masala & Dal Makhni – Both solid, homestyle curries. • Gajar Halwa – Perfect sweetness with that classic buttery aroma. • Mango Pudding – The highlight of the buffet! Refreshing, smooth, and heavenly. ⸻ Hospitality & Ambience: The ambience is simple and no-frills, but the hospitality more than makes up for it. The owner was incredibly friendly — we got chatting and he even offered us two complimentary chais! That’s true Indian warmth right there. ⸻ Price: $17 for an all-you-can-eat buffet — unbeatable for the quality and variety! ⸻ Final Thoughts: A fantastic spot for a satisfying Indian buffet with authentic flavors, generous portions, and genuine hospitality. Definitely coming back again!

  • They had only buffet for lunch and no ala carte. However the buffet options are very good and unique. Many chat items and traditional veg curries were in the buffet. Mango pudding and rice kheer were yummy! Jeera rice with chana dal was very flavorful. Steamed Veg Momos are delicious. Restaurant ambience is cozy and comfortable.
